Wooden Veranda Construction in Redmond, WA
Wooden veranda construction services involve designing and building outdoor structures that extend from a home’s main entrance or patio area. These projects typically include creating custom decks, porches, or covered outdoor spaces using quality wood materials.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ance curb appeal, create functional outdoor living areas, or add value to their property. Before requesting a wooden veranda, property owners usually want to understand the available design options, the types of wood best suited for their climate, and any considerations related to the structure’s durability and maintenance needs.
Property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the space, the style of their home, and any local building codes or restrictions that may apply. It’s also helpful to think about how the veranda will be used-whether for entertaining, relaxing, or providing shade-and what features might be desired, such as railings, steps, or decorative elements. Clarifying these details can help ensure the project aligns with personal preferences and property requirements, resulting in a finished structure that complements the home and meets functional needs.

Wooden Veranda Construction Questions
What types of wooden verandas can be built? Various styles, including traditional, modern, and custom designs, can be constructed to complement different property aesthetics.
What materials are used for wooden veranda construction? High-quality, durable woods such as cedar, redwood, and pressure-treated lumber are commonly used for longevity and appearance.
Are wooden verandas suitable for all climates? Wooden verandas can be designed to withstand local weather conditions with proper treatment and maintenance.
What features can be included in a wooden veranda? Features like railings, decorative posts, built-in seating, and lighting options can enhance functionality and style.
